Thursday, 29th July 2004 (6255 views) Customer designed jewellery in the US is becoming increasingly popular and no longer seen as just for the rich and famous.<BR/><BR/>Meeting the demand for individual styles with reasonable prices, jewellers are now trying to create unique pieces and within a particular budget the consumer sets.<BR/><BR/>Joy Badders, of Jewelry of Joy told The Daytona Beach News Journal: "Every piece is different, so it's hard to give an average price for a designer piece. But we can work within a client's budget to design something that they can love."<BR/><BR/>Particularly popular with consumers is the use of melting down a collection of old pieces such as inherited jewellery to create new designs.<BR/><BR/>Owner of Designs by Kevin, Kevin Kotches explained: "I like my customers to be involved in the whole process, from coming up with the design to the completed piece. That way, we can make changes as we go, so that people end up with exactly the look they want."<img src="http://directnews.dehavilland.co.uk/dn.gif?feedid=196&itemid=3128128"/>
